Warning: The following recap, by the very definition of the word “recap,” contains spoilers from NBC’s Revolution.

NBC’s Revolution, in its fourth outing, busted out one of the oldest tricks in the book: inviting us to care, more than we had done to date, about a major-ish character, before killing that person off.

In this case, it was Maggie, the steely British doctor who had been Ben Matheson’s “lady friend” and joined Charlie in the mission to find Danny after Ben was killed by the militia.

They definitely played with out emotions in this one. And they certainly wanted to up the stakes. In the first episode, they killed Ben, who we assumed was going to be a main character. Still, we can, in our minds, chalk that up to part of the show set up. Now, after four episodes, killing what seemed to be a main character after starting to care for her, really plays with our emotions and ups the stakes. Now we know, they will kill characters, which brings up the level of drama. I’m upset about it, but I understand why and I think it’s a good kind of upset.
